Central Cariboo Search and Rescue Respond to Lost Woman

A happy ending to a woman on horseback who became lost night last night after 10.

Six members of the Central Cariboo Search and Rescue went out with three of them on quads to locate the woman and her horse, according to CRD Manager of Protective Services, Rowena Bastien.

“They found her about 3:30 am this morning and then she walked out on the horse following the quads, came down Bull Mountain Rd.”

Bastien says the woman did everything right, when she realized that she had become lost.

“She had her cell phone, she called 911, she stayed put, she had a blanket, she wrapped up and kept warm-it was perfect.”
